Introduction

Cloud computing has become a transformative force within the telecommunications industry, enabling telecom operators to modernize their infrastructure, offer innovative services, and reduce operational costs. As telecom services move to the cloud, the complexity of managing vast amounts of data, ensuring network security, and maintaining high service availability grows. This course explores the intersection of cloud computing and telecommunications, focusing on cloud models, network functions virtualization (NFV), software-defined networking (SDN), and the integration of cloud-based solutions into telecom services. Participants will gain hands-on experience in deploying and managing cloud solutions in telecom networks, while understanding the strategic and operational benefits of cloud technologies.

Course Outline

Day 1: Introduction to Cloud Computing and its Role in Telecom

  • Session 1: Overview of Cloud Computing
    • What is cloud computing? Key concepts and service models: IaaS, PaaS, and SaaS
    • Cloud deployment models: Public, private, hybrid clouds
    • Evolution of cloud technology and its impact on telecom industries
  • Session 2: The Need for Cloud in Telecommunications
    • How telecom operators are leveraging cloud computing for operational efficiency
    • Benefits of cloud adoption in telecom: Scalability, flexibility, cost savings, and innovation
    • Use cases: Virtualized core networks, cloud-based services, and edge computing
  • Case Study: Telecom providers’ journey to cloud adoption: Success stories and challenges

Day 2: Cloud-Native Network Functions (NFV) and Software-Defined Networking (SDN)

  • Session 1: Introduction to Network Functions Virtualization (NFV)
    • NFV principles: Virtualizing network functions and decoupling hardware from software
    • NFV architecture and key components: Virtualized infrastructure manager (VIM), NFV orchestration (MANO), and virtual network functions (VNFs)
    • Role of NFV in transforming telecom networks, including service agility and cost reduction
  • Session 2: Software-Defined Networking (SDN) in Telecom
    • SDN principles: Centralized control plane, open standards, and network programmability
    • How SDN complements NFV for telecom infrastructure transformation
    • Benefits of SDN: Network flexibility, scalability, and management simplification
  • Hands-on Lab: Setting up a basic NFV deployment using open-source tools (e.g., OpenStack, OpenDaylight)

Day 3: Cloud Computing Implementation in Telecom Networks

  • Session 1: Deploying Cloud Solutions for Telecom Services
    • Cloud data centers and network integration: Creating cloud-enabled telecom services
    • Virtualized Network Functions (VNFs) in cloud environments: Core network functions, SD-WAN, and virtualized radio access networks (vRAN)
    • Cloud platforms for telecom: AWS, Google Cloud, Microsoft Azure, and private cloud solutions
  • Session 2: Cloud Migration Strategies in Telecom
    • Steps to migrate telecom services to the cloud: Assessment, planning, and execution
    • Multi-cloud and hybrid cloud environments: Managing complexity and optimizing costs
    • Dealing with legacy systems and integrating cloud-based technologies with traditional telecom infrastructure
  • Case Study: A telecom operator’s cloud migration journey and best practices

Day 4: Cloud Security, Compliance, and Privacy in Telecom

  • Session 1: Securing Cloud-based Telecom Networks
    • Security challenges in cloud-based telecom services: Data breaches, DDoS attacks, and network vulnerabilities
    • Cloud security frameworks: Encryption, authentication, and access control
    • Securing virtualized networks: Securing VNFs, network isolation, and firewalls
  • Session 2: Compliance and Regulatory Considerations in Telecom Cloud Deployments
    • Regulatory requirements for telecom cloud services: Data protection laws (GDPR, CCPA), industry standards (ISO, SOC 2)
    • Managing multi-jurisdictional compliance for global telecom operations
    • Ensuring data privacy in cloud deployments: Customer data and telecom services
  • Hands-on Lab: Implementing cloud security measures in a telecom network setup

Day 5: Cloud Business Models, Monetization, and the Future of Cloud in Telecom

  • Session 1: Monetizing Cloud Services in Telecom
    • Business models for cloud-enabled telecom services: SaaS, PaaS, and IaaS for telecom companies
    • Cloud-based revenue streams: Subscription-based, pay-as-you-go, and usage-based models
    • Partnering with cloud providers for cost-effective service delivery and new revenue opportunities
  • Session 2: Future Trends: 5G, Edge Computing, and AI in Telecom Cloud
    • Integrating 5G with cloud technologies: The role of cloud in 5G rollouts and network slicing
    • Edge computing in telecom: Moving cloud resources closer to the network edge for ultra-low latency services
    • AI and machine learning in cloud-driven telecom: Network optimization, predictive maintenance, and automation
  • Final Project: Design a cloud-based telecom service solution for a specific market vertical (e.g., IoT, smart cities, enterprise services)
